A new ray of hope has once again appeared towards ending the Russia-Ukraine war that has been going on for more than four years. Russia has agreed to hold peace talks with Kiev amid continuous attacks from Ukraine. Russia has said that it is ready to negotiate peace with Ukraine and Moscow is ready to resume talks from the same point where these talks had previously stopped.

What did Lavrov say on talks with Kyiv?

According to Reuters report, Russian Foreign Minister Sergei Lavrov made a big announcement in this regard on Tuesday (June 23, 2026), saying that Russia is ready to resume peace talks with Ukraine from the same point where it had stopped earlier. Speaking to journalists, he said, ‘We are ready for talks with Kiev, as we always have been.’

During this time, he also mentioned the talks held in Istanbul immediately after the start of the war in the year 2022 and the talks that started again in the year 2025. However, Lavrov’s statement did not indicate any change in Moscow’s demand, which Kiev (the capital of Ukraine) has already rejected. In fact, Russia still wants Ukraine to give up the rest of the Donbass region, which it has so far successfully defended against Russian forces.

Europe is becoming a threat to international peace and security- Lavrov

According to the report, this statement of Russian Foreign Minister Sergei Lavrov has come after the claims made by the European Union (EU) leaders at the summit held on Thursday (June 18, 2026), in which the EU leaders had said that Russia is not at all serious about holding peace talks, it does not want to take the talks forward. Russian Foreign Minister Sergei Lavrov said on Tuesday (June 23, 2026), ‘Europe is becoming the biggest threat to international peace and security by continuously providing military assistance to Ukraine.’

It is noteworthy that the last US-mediated peace talks between Russia and Ukraine took place in February this year, but after this, America and Israel started war against Iran, due to which international diplomatic priorities shifted towards the Middle East.
